The GYTA53 fibre optic cable is constructed by placing a 250µm fibre optic cable in a high modulus material pine tube, which is filled with a waterproof compound. At the centre of the core is a metal reinforcement core, which for some cores is also extruded with a layer of polyethylene (PE). The loose sleeving and filler rope are twisted around the central reinforcement to form a compact and rounded core with gaps filled with a water-blocking filler. Plastic coated aluminium tape (APL) is wrapped longitudinally and then extruded with a layer of polyethylene.

| Fiber Number | Outer Dia (mm) | Weight (kg/km) | Tensile Strength (N) | Crush Load (N/100m) |
|---|---|---|---|---|
| 2~36F | 13.1 | 190 | 3000 | 3000 |
| 38~72F | 14.3 | 225 | 3000 | 3000 |
| 74~96F | 15.8 | 255 | 3000 | 3000 |
| 98~120F | 17.4 | 295 | 3000 | 3000 |
| 122~144F | 18.9 | 345 | 3000 | 3000 |
| 146~216F | 18.9 | 355 | 3000 | 3000 |



Double armored and double sheathed design provides strong protection against rolling, rodent bites, and external forces.
Fully sealed water blocking structure ensures stable performance against moisture and water seepage.
